Big Brother Naija Season 10: Tensions Escalate as Imisi Threatens Koyin with Utensil

In a mounting display of animosity, Big Brother Naija (BBN) Season 10 housemates’ disagreements have reached an alarming physical threshold. On Thursday night, Imisi was filmed threatening to stab fellow contestant, Koyin, with a kitchen utensil during yet another heated altercation.

The brouhaha began in the kitchen between Imisi and Sultana, with Rooboy soon joining the fray, criticizing Imisi’s kitchen etiquette. “Go wash that plate, you must wash that plate,” Rooboy repeatedly insisted, as the dispute migrated from the kitchen to the lounge.

Rooboy’s threats to strike Imisi if she continued to retort fueled the fire, but Imisi remained steadfast, asserting that he was merely attempting to provoke her into an elimination-worthy reaction.
